U+1031E "𐌞" Old Italic Letter Uu is a grapheme from the Old Italic script, which was used by various ancient Italic peoples, including the Etruscans and early Romans, before the adoption of the Latin alphabet. This particular letter represents a vocalic sound, likely the /u/ vowel, and belongs to a writing system that ultimately derived from the Greek alphabet via Euboean colonists. Its encoded form allows modern scholars and digital typographers to accurately represent historical inscriptions and linguistic studies of pre Latin texts, preserving an important link to early Mediterranean literacy.
